Men's Rugby Shows Growth in Battle at West Point

WEST POINT, N.Y. - The Lander University men's rugby team fell 59-7 to Army–West Point on Friday night in a road test against one of the nation's most established programs.

The Black Knights, a perennial power with more than 50 years of tradition, showcased their trademark physicality and depth in the win.

Despite the final margin, the Bearcats kept pace for much of the match. West Point broke the game open in short stretches with back-to-back scores.

"This was much improvement from our last match with Clemson," head coach Buck Billings said. "I still believe this team has a high ceiling."

Job Madi provided Lander's lone try, while Chase Langston added the conversion. Jacob Gregory delivered a strong all-around performance on both sides of the ball. Joaquin Villegas was named Bearcat of the Match for his consistent impact and leadership. 

The trip was more than just a match. The Bearcats visited the Rocky statue in Philadelphia, toured the West Point campus, and explored Washington, D.C., landmarks, including the Lincoln Memorial and the Smithsonian Museum of Natural History.
 
MRUGBY Trip


"It was a great trip with lots of growth on the pitch and life experiences off the pitch," Billings said. "While the men will hopefully forget the score, I'm optimistic this will be a trip they remember positively for many years to come."

Lander now shifts focus to Southern Conference play, hosting Appalachian State at 10 a.m. on Saturday, Sept. 27 at New Res Field.
